Transaction 4cec57b66ee889acc2287c1417f41328a4b0bb5182260773be35eb702b5b5550

1 Input
2 Outputs
  • 4cec57b66ee889acc2287c1417f41328a4b0bb5182260773be35eb702b5b5550:0
  • value  20622353
    address  16CNtpegDcDpxivpSpSbjZjkRWy9PT23EY
  • 4cec57b66ee889acc2287c1417f41328a4b0bb5182260773be35eb702b5b5550:1
  • value  641957
    address  38DgBdtUyPApMX3aeDeZrjf1nk6sVbkcog